
Leeds United: Jeff Stelling shares Georginio Rutter verdict after everyone laughed
Jeff Stelling has raved live on air about Georginio Rutter’s impact at Leeds United this season after experiencing a tough start to life in England.
The Frenchman arrived at Elland Road in January 2023 in a club-record deal with Hoffenheim, but the Whites were exiled from the Premier League and he was unable to make the desired impact.
Under Daniel Farke, however, the 21-year-old has been an incredible addition to the Leeds starting XI, boasting six goals and 12 assists in 33 Championship appearances.
Speaking live via talkSPORT on Monday (26 February, 7:27am), Stelling said: “Everybody laughed at Georginio Rutter when he first came to this country, and he couldn’t hit a barn door. But now he looks like a class act.”

Normally playing in behind Patrick Bamford or Joel Piroe, Rutter has been a key part of Leeds’ success this season, leading to a current second-place standing in the Championship.
The Whites also have the chance to progress from the FA Cup Fifth Round when they visit Stamford Bridge to face Chelsea on Wednesday 28 February, and some will tip them to claim victory.
Though some have called for Rutter to score more goals this season, the forward, who looks more comfortable as an attacking midfielder, leads the list for assists in the division, joint with Kiernan Dewsbury-Hall and Leif Davis.

The difference between his first campaign in England and this Championship season is day and night, having only made one start in the Premier League.
It may have been a disappointing end to their journey in the top flight, but some fans chose to rule out the Frenchman after recording one assist in his first season. Those same fans will be so thankful that Farke was brought into the club, who believes in and trusts Rutter.
